Are you interested in becoming a Certified Trauma & Resilient Specialist?
At Renewed Hopes Counseling our founder and owner, Ina Gould, runs bi-monthly Trauma & Resilience Seminars. This 12 hour immersive course is designed to equip clinical professionals with the knowledge and tools to address trauma and build resilience. The training begins with a focus on resilience, exploring how core values shape professional approaches to working with various populations. Participants engage with the Circle of Courage Model, which highlights four universal human needs—belonging, mastery, independence, and generosity.
This certificate training costs $500, which includes the two-day training, lunch for both two-day sessions, and the materials needed to complete the certificate. The training will offer the opportunity to join the Starr Commonwealth community, additional resources not included in the training as well as certification credentials: Certified Trauma & Resilient Specialist in a Clinical Setting (CTRS-C) for an additional $75.00 It also includes a badge and certificate to use in email signatures, or personal websites.
